Below is a simple tutorial on how to make them. These strawberries are great to create a simple gardening themed cake. Let’s get ready for the upcoming strawberry season!
What You Need:
- Cupcakes
- Fondant (red, white and green)
- Round Scalloped cookie cutter
- Rolling pin
- Pointy tool
What To Do:
1. Cut a piece of white fondant with a round scalloped cookie cutter. Place fondant on cupcake.
2. Take a small piece of red fondant and shape it into a strawberry that has been sliced in half.
3. Use a fondant tool and gently poke holes on the surface of the red fondant.
4. Roll out the green fondant and cut a few pieces of leaves. Stick the leaves at the top of the strawberry.
